10 LED Projects for Geeks: Build Light-Up Costumes, Sci-Fi Gadgets, and Other Clever Inventions

English

By (author): John Baichtal

The LED Project Handbook is a collection of 11 interactive, exciting projects from a group of the world's most famous makers. Following a quick primer on how LEDs work, readers learn to combine LEDs with the Arduino and Raspberry Pi to build quirky projects like a sea-urchin lamp, an illuminated UFO desktop model, a cheater's dice-roller for boardgames, an LED music visualiser, and a 'magic' wand that uses gesture recognition to turn lights on and off. About John Baichtal

John Baichtal has written or edited over a dozen books including the award-winning Cult of Lego (2011 No Starch Press) LEGO hacker bible Make: LEGO and Arduino Projects (2012 Maker Media) with Adam Wolf and Matthew Beckler as well as Robot Builder (Que 2013) and Hacking Your LEGO Mindstorms EV3 Kit (Que 2015). Hes hard at work on his latest project a compilation of Minecraft projects for Maker Media. John lives in Minneapolis with his wife and three children. The LED Project Handbook contributors include Lenore Edman James Floyd Kelly Kristina Durivage Kaas Baichtal Sean O'Brien Windell H. Oskay Adam Wolf Matthew Beckler Michael Krumpus and Mike Hord.
